Subcortical volumetric abnormalities in bipolar disorder

Abstract: Considerable uncertainty exists about the defining brain changes associated with bipolar disorder (BD). Understanding and quantifying the sources of uncertainty can help generate novel clinical hypotheses about etiology and assist in the development of biomarkers for indexing disease progression and prognosis. Here we were interested in quantifying case–control differences in intracranial volume (ICV) and each of eight subcortical brain measures: nucleus accumbens, amygdala, caudate, hippocampus, globus pallid… Show more

“…These inconsistent results could be related to the use of certain medication with neuroprotective effect, such as lithium and the heterogeneity of BD types in these studies. [19][20][21][22] A recent study, however, reported that patients with BD have reductions in hippocampus according to prior morbidity (number of manic episodes and hospitalization). 23 Regarding MDD, a recent meta-analysis of 32 magnetic resonance imaging (MRI) studies have confirmed the difference in hippocampal volume between patients and controls, but only among patients with MDD whose duration of illness was longer than two years or who had more than one mood episode.…”
